Full text of COPE Act

To encourage broadband deployment and preserve and promote the open and interconnected nature of the public Internet, consumers are entitled to access the lawful Internet content of their choice.

. . . to run applications and use services of their choice, subject to the needs of law enforcement.

. . . to connect their choice of legal devices that do not harm the network.

. . . to competition among network providers, application and service providers, and content providers.

I want my MTV (mobile TV), but not from AT&T

I’m sure AT&T doesn’t really care what I want. Actually, why not broaden that to wireless data carriers in general. Earlier this week it was T-Mobile essentially banning VoIP and IM on their HSDPA network, likely indicating they will be happy to provide you those services in the future at a premium. Today it’s AT&T announcing a deal with MobiTV to provide wireless television at AT&T hotspots for $11.99 a month.
